When cigarette filters were made of asbestos The Cancer Letter High Tech Filters Kent cigarettes, introduced in 1952 by the P. Lorillard Company, utilized a Micronite filter made primarily of crocidolite (blue asbestos), one of the most dangerous forms of the mineral.
